#f0c269 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f0c269 is composed of 94.1% red, 76.1% green and 41.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 19.2% magenta, 56.3%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 39.6 degrees, a saturation of 81.8% and a lightness of 67.6%. #f0c269 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ffd2 with #e18500.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c66.

Shades and Tints of #f0c269

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0701 is the darkest color, while #fefcf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#f0c269

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b1aea8 is the less saturated color, while #fdc65c is the most saturated one.
